Yves Montand, born Ivo Livi on October 13, 1921, in Monsummano Terme, Italy, was a legendary French actor and singer who emigrated to France as a child and became an icon of mid-20th-century entertainment. His career highlights include starring in acclaimed films like “The Wages of Fear” and “Let’s Make Love” alongside Marilyn Monroe, winning a César Award, and captivating audiences with his smooth singing voice in hits like “Les Feuilles Mortes.” Montand was also known for his political activism, supporting causes such as human rights.
